How they compare

Syrian Arab Republic currently reports 6.71 years against 6.33 years in Bhutan, a difference of 0.38 years.

That makes Syrian Arab Republic's figure about 1.1 times Bhutan's.

Across all 14 years both countries report, Syrian Arab Republic has been ahead every year.

Bhutan ranks 162nd and Syrian Arab Republic ranks 159th of 191 countries.

Syrian Arab Republic has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
